Product Description

A FIRST LOOK AT . . . BOOK Is It Right to Fight? A FIRST LOOK AT ANGER Spats are normal among younger kids, and often lead to screaming, hitting, and other expressions of anger. This fun-to-read book helps kids understand that it's often all right to be angry, but that it's always best to resolve conflicts peaceably. Written by psychotherapist and counselor Pat Thomas, these superb advice books promote interaction among children, parents, and teachers on personal, social, and emotional issues.
